ABSTRACT

Objective: To describe the characteristics of gonadotropin-dependent precocious puberty (GDPP) in Indian children. Methods: Clinical profiles of GDPP (n=78, 61 females) and premature thelarche (n=12) from a single center in Western India were retrospectively studied. Results: Pubertal onset was earlier in boys than girls (29 vs 75 months, respectively; P=0.008). The basal luteinizing hormone (LH) was ?0.3 mIU/mL, except 18% of GDPP girls. At 60 minutes after GnRHa-stimulation, all patients (except one girl) had LH ?5 mIU/mL. The GnRHa-stimulated LH/FSH ratio was ?0.34 at 60 minutes in girls with GDPP unlike premature thelarche. Only one girl had an allergic reaction to long-acting GnRH agonist. Among GnRH agonist-treated girls (n=24), the predicted final adult height was -1.67±1.5 SDS, whereas the attained final height was -0.25±1.48 SDS. Conclusion: We establish the safety and efficacy of long acting GnRH agonist therapy in Indian children with GDPP. The 60-minute stimulated serum LH/FSH of ?0.34 differentiated GDPP from premature thelarche.

ABSTRACT

ABSTRACT Objective: CYP21A2 mutation heterozygote carriers seem to have an increased risk of hyperandrogenism. However, the clinical relevance of the heterozygote carrier status and the reliability of hormonal testing in discriminating a carrier from a non-carrier are puzzling questions. We aimed to characterize a population of Portuguese females suspected of having non-classic congenital adrenal hyperplasia (NC-CAH) due to clinical and biochemical criteria and who have undergone CYP21A2 molecular analysis. Subjects and methods: Retrospectively, we have analyzed the clinical records of 131 females (32 girls aged 3-9 and 99 adolescents and premenopausal women aged 13-49) who underwent complete CYP21A2 molecular analysis due to suspicion of NC-CAH. We divided included participants into three groups according to the CYP21A2 molecular analysis: NC-CAH females (46), heterozygous carriers (49), and wild type (36). We then compared clinical signs and symptoms as well as biochemical and molecular data between carriers and NC-CAH individuals and between carriers and wild type females. We measured 17OHP by electrochemiluminescence immunoassay. Results: Clinical features were similar between groups. Heterozygous carriers presented higher basal and post-cosyntropin 17-hydroxyprogesterone (17OHP) than wild type individuals (p < 0.05) and lower basal and stimulated 17OHP levels than NC-CAH patients (p < 0.05). We discovered a considerable overlap between 17OHP levels among groups. The most common pathogenic variant we identified was p.Val282Leu. Conclusion: In this population of hyperandrogenic women and children, heterozygous carriers showed higher basal and stimulated 17OHP than non-carriers although normal basal and stimulated 17OHP responses do not exclude heterozygosity for CYP21A2 pathogenic variants. In this study, only the molecular analysis presented good sensitivity in identifying heterozygotes.

ABSTRACT

OBJECTIVE: To analyse the clinical characteristics,aetiology distribution,and metabolic risk parameters of patients with with premature pubarche(PP). METHODS: A retrospective study was performed in 55 patients affected by PP,who received ACTH stimulation test,and the data were evaluated. Among them 17 cases were detected CYP21 A2 gene,and indicators of lipid metabolism of idiopathic premature adrenarche(IPA,15 cases)and idiopathic premature pubarche(IPP,14 cases)were analyzed. RESULTS: The sample included 55 patients with PP(53 female and 2 male),with a mean pubarche age of(7.2±0.9)years for girls and(7±0.8)years for boys. There was an accelerated bone age(BA/CA ratio>1)(1.20 ± 1.5)in girls. A total of 9 patients were classified as non-classic congenital adrenal hyperplasia(NCCAH,16.4%),15 as IPA(27.3%),14 as IPP(25.4%),16 as HPGA function launch(29.1%)and 1 with exaggerated adrenarche(EA,1.8%). There was no significant difference in the diagnostic rate of NCCAH between ACTH stimulation test and CYP21 A2 gene detection(P=0.596). The sex hormone binding protein(SHBP)of IPA was reduced(P=0.007). CONCLUSION: The etiology of premature pubarche-non-classic congenital adrenal hyperplasia(16.4%)is not uncommon. The ACTH stimulation test is useful for the diagnosis of NCCAH,but the sensitivity is not 100%.

Hypertrichosis cubiti is a localized increase in hair density, length and thickness. It is an uncommon and benign entity with very few patients described in the medical literature (more or less than half a hundred). Half of the described patients associate other defects or malformations and the other half are purely aesthetic cases. Early pubarche in girls is defined as the onset of pubic hair before 8 years of age. We present a six-year-old patient with the association not previously described of hypertrichosis cubiti and precocious pubarche.

ABSTRACT

Puberty is a period of transition during which girls and boys acquire secondary sexual characteristics and reproductive capacity. The order of appearance of the pubertal traits accounts for a correct or otherwise incorrect activation of the hypothalamic-pituitary-gonadal axis. The growth of the pubic hair before 8 years in girls and 9 years in boys (precocious pubarche, PP) without any other apparent cause has been largely attributed to the early increase of adrenal androgen levels. Also, premature adrenarche (PA) was traditionally considered an extreme within the normal range, however emerging evidence links early androgen excess with the metabolic syndrome. In this context, it has been suggested that an exacerbated clinical manifestation of androgens may be related to greater sensitivity of the androgen receptor (AR). The purpose of this review is to summarize the current knowledge of the contribution of the CAG repeats polymorphisms of AR in the peripubertal manifestations of androgens with special emphasis on precocious pubarche and body composition

ABSTRACT

Objective: To determine the age of pubertal onset and menarche in school-going girls, and to assess the impact of obesity on pubertal timing. Design: Cross-sectional Setting: Seven schools across Delhi, India. Participants: 2010 school girls, aged 6-17 years Methods: Anthropometric measurement and pubertal staging was performed for all subjects. Menarche was recorded by ‘status quo’ method. Body mass index was used to define overweight/obesity. Serum gonadotropins and serum estradiol were measured in every sixth participant. Main outcome measure: Age at thelarche and menarche—analyzed for entire cohort and stratified based on body mass index. Results: Median (95% CI) ages of thelarche, pubarche and menarche were 10.8 (10.7-10.9) y, 11.0. y (10.8-11.2) y and 12.4 y (12.2-12.5) y. Overweight/obese girls showed six months earlier onset of thelarche and menarche than those with normal BMI (P<0.05). Serum gonadotropins did not vary significantly in overweight/obese subjects. Conclusion: The study provides the normative data for pubertal growth in Indian girls. Pubertal onset occurs earlier in overweight and obese girls.

ABSTRACT

Precocious puberty is defined as pubertal development which occurs too early. The age limit in this term is based on the onset of puberty in normal population. Some points have to be taken into account, such as ethnicity, gender, nutritional conditions, and secular trends. In girls, precocious puberty is defi ned by breast development occured before 8 years old. In boys, precocious puberty is defi ned as gonadarche or pubarche before 9 years of age. The clinical course of precocious puberty varies widely, ranging from alternating, slowly progressive, and rapidly progressive form. The rapidly progressive forms of idiopathic central precocious puberty need to be treated because it may result in early epiphyseal closure and short fi nal height, and also pyschosocial problems in the affected children and the family. The aims of treatment are to arrest physical maturation, prevent early menarche, and also improve adult height combined with normal body proportions. Gonadotropin releasing hormone analogue is the treatment of choice for central precocious puberty. Gonadotropin releasing horomone analogue has suppressive effect on the pituitarygonadal axis, therefore it suppresses LH secretion. This leads to the return of estradiol and testosterone to prepubertal levels. Treatment using gonadotropin releasing horomone analogue is shown to reduce breast size, pubic hair, ovarian and uterine size in girls, and decrease testicular size in boys. Gonadotropin releasing hormone analogue is effective in halting progression of secondary sexual characteristics development, presenting menstrual cycle, slowing bone-age advancement, and also improving final height.

INTRODUCTION: the congenital adrenal hyperplasia is an inherited disorder of suprarenal esteroidogenesis, transmitted by genetic mutations with a autosomal recessive character affecting the enzymes intervening in cortisol biosynthesis. In the 90 to 95 percent of cases, the cause is a deficiency of Hydroxylase enzyme 21. OBJECTIVE: to show the current paper authors' experience in the non-classic way of this entity. METHODS: we made a characterization of 7 female patients diagnosed in the Children Endocrinology Ward of the National Institute of Endocrinology located in the Children Hospital, Cerro municipality during 1998-2008. RESULTS: symptoms started at a mean age of 8,8 years and more the a half of cases had an early pubarche. Menarche appeared at a mean age of 19,7 years. We made a biochemical diagnosis achieving higher values of 17 hydroxyprogesterone (in basal conditions). Different treatment modalities were used according to each patient and predominant symptoms in each case. CONCLUSIONS: we verified the great frequency of this entity in female sex, as well as the study and follow-up significance in face of a patient presenting early pubarche(AU)

ABSTRACT

Background: Precocious pubarche (PP), defined as the development of sexual pubic hair before 8 years of age in females and before 9 years in males, is usually a benign condition but it can also be the first sign of an underlying disease. Aim: To analyze the etiology andperform a short term follow up in a cohort of patients with PP. Material and methods: A group of 173 patients (158 females) consulted for PP with a mean age of 7.4±0.1 years. These patients were followed between 15 to 60 months. Anthropometric measurements, bone age, serum levels of total testosterone, 17 OH progesterone (17 OHP) and dehydroepiandrosterone sulphate (DHEAS) were evaluated. Results: Mean birth weight and length was 3024.1±50.5 g and 48.5±0.3 cm,respectively. Ten percent of children were small for gestational age at birth. Bone age was accelerated by 1.1±0.01 years. One hundred and twelve patients were classified as having idiopathicPP (64.7%; 105 females), 29 as central precocious puberty (16.8%; only females), 16 as exaggerated adrenarche (EA 9.2%; 13 females) and 16 as non classical adrenal hyperplasia (9.2%; 11 females). Conclusions: PP represents a common and usually benign sign. However, 26% of cases had apathologic underlying condition. Therefore, all children with PP should be evaluated by a pediatric endocrinologist. Low birth weight was not frequent in this cohort and these patients did not show EA

ABSTRACT

The incidence of small for gestational age (SGA) births is frequent, accounting for 2.3% to 8% of all live births. Several childhood and adult diseases are related to early postnatal growth and birth size, and 10% of children born SGA may have a short stature throughout postnatal life. Additionally, they may have abnormal growth hormone (GH)-insulin like growth factor axis, HPA axis, and gonadal function. Permanent changes are detrimental in an environment of nutritional abundance, and predispose SGA children to an array of diseases in adolescence and adulthood. Such changes may also cause premature pubarche, adrenarche, and precocious puberty. The varying results from clinical studies necessitate more prospective case control studies. Reproductive tract abnormalities and reproductive dysfunction are related to SGA births. GH treatment is required for SGA infants who do not experience catch-up growth.

ABSTRACT

Precocious puberty is defined as the development of secondary sexual characteristics before the age of 8 years in girls and 9 years in boys. Gonadotropin-dependent precocious puberty (GDPP) results from the premature activation of the hypothalamic-pituitary-gonadal axis and mimics the physiological pubertal development, although at an inadequate chronological age. Hormonal evaluation, mainly through basal and GnRH-stimulated LH levels shows activation of the gonadotropic axis. Gonadotropin-independent precocious puberty (GIPP) is the result of the secretion of sex steroids, independently from the activation of the gonadotropic axis. Several genetic causes, including constitutive activating mutations in the human LH-receptor gene and activating mutations in the Gs protein a-subunit gene are described as the etiology of testotoxicosis and McCune-Albright syndrome, respectively. The differential diagnosis between GDPP and GIPP has direct implications on the therapeutic option. Long-acting gonadotropin-releasing hormone (GnRH) analogs are the treatment of choice in GDPP. The treatment monitoring is carried out by clinical examination, hormonal evaluation measurements and image studies. For treatment of GIPP, drugs that act by blocking the action of sex steroids on their specific receptors (cyproterone, tamoxifen) or through their synthesis (ketoconazole, medroxyprogesterone, aromatase inhibitors) are used. In addition, variants of the normal pubertal development include isolated forms of precocious thelarche, precocious pubarche and precocious menarche. Here, we provide an update on the etiology, diagnosis and management of sexual precocity.

Precocious pubarche in girls is caused by premature adrenarche in most cases. Less frequently it occurs in absence of biochemical markers of adrenarche being ascribed to increased target tissue sensitivity. Premature pubarche with pronounced adrenarche has been associated with insulin resistance and dyslipemia, especially in girls with history of low birth weight. Most studies have been conducted in hispanic and affrican-american patients. We studied a total of 40 argentinean girls with isolated premature pubarche, aged 7.23 ± 0.29 years (mean ± SEM) at the moment of diagnosis. Grade of sexual development, height, weight, BMI and birth weight (BW) were recorded. Dehidroepiandrosterone sulphate (DHEAS), androstenedione (A), testosterone (T), 17OH progesterone (17 OHP), SHBG, LH, FSH, PRL and estradiol were measured. Total cholesterol (TC), LDL cholesterol (LDL- C), triglycerides (TGC), glucose, insulin, HOMA and fasting glucose/ insulin index (G/I) were evaluated and compared with those in a control group of 25 normal girls. Patients were divided into two groups: Pre A (Pre adrenarche), with DHEAS < 400 ng/ml, and Post A (Post adrenarche), with DHEAS > 400 ng/ml. Post A girls had higher chronological age, bone age advancement and grade of pubic hair development than Pre A girls. No difference was found regarding BMI or BW. Besides higher DHEAS levels, Post A girls showed elevated A and 17OHP levels than Pre A girls (86 ± 8 vs 35 ± 4 ng/dl, p<0. 0001 and 1.1 ± 0.09 vs 0.75 ± 0.07 ng/ml, p< 0.01, respectively). Insulin levels (µUI/ml) were 4.51 ± 0.75 in Pre A, 6.53 ± 1.11 in Post A and 4.05 ± 0.45 in control group. Fasting G/I was 24.07 ± 3.75 in Pre A , 18.4 ± 2.34 in Post A and 25.41 ± 2.31 in controls. HOMA was 0.90 ± 0.12 in Pre A, 1.35 ± 0.22 in Post A and 0.89 ± 0.11 in control group. Post A girls had higher insulin and HOMA and lower G/I than control group girls (p<0.05) while those parameters in Pre A girls were not different than in normal control subjects. Only two patients in Post A group had HOMA and G/I consistent with insulin resistance. TC was higher in Pre A than in control group (182.2 ± 4.9 vs156.7 ± 8.5 mg/dl, p<0.05). According to The National Cholesterol Education Program definition, 64 % of Pre A girls and 59 % of Post A girls had elevated or borderline TC levels. TGC values were not different among Pre A, Post A and control group (81.1 ±7.1, 77.6 ± 6.1 and 71.9 ± 4.7 mg/dl, respectively. Summary and Conclusions: In this cohort of argentinean girls with premature pubarche, we did not find a significant history of intrauterine growth retardation. Patients with biochemical pattern of adrenarche showed clinical signs of androgen exposure (accelerated bone age, more advanced degree of pubic hair development) and a serum profile suggestive of reduced insulin sensitivity compared with those without biochemical adrenarche. Both groups of patients had undesirable total cholesterol levels. These findings support the recommendation of long-term follow-up for all girls with premature pubarche.

Precocious pubarche was believed to be a normal variant of pubertad developpement, without long-term consequences.Recently premature pubarche has been associated to endocrine-metabolic disturbances in the pre-puberal age and especially after puberty. At present, premature pubarche represent a predictive factor of ovarian and/or adrenal disfunction and Metabolic Syndrome. This article result from a bilbliographic review about this entity, the objective is to dispose of tools to make the adequate diagnosis, approach, treatment and follow-up.
